Landstar System, Inc. (NASDAQ:LSTR) Initiates Special Dividend While Momentum Suggests Near-Term Pullback

Landstar returned a large, one-time cash dividend while technical momentum shows renewed upside — valuation and modest downside signals argue for caution over the coming weeks.

Recent News

On December 3, 2025 the board approved a special one-time cash dividend of $2.00 per share payable January 21, 2026 to holders of record as of January 6, 2026; the company also disclosed share repurchases of approximately 1.28 million shares during fiscal 2025 and substantial cash returned to shareholders during the year.

About Landstar System, Inc.

Landstar System, Inc. (NASDAQ:LSTR) delivers integrated transportation management solutions across the United States, Canada, Mexico, and internationally. The company operates through two main segments: Transportation Logistics and Insurance. The Transportation Logistics segment provides an extensive range of services, including truckload and less-than-truckload transportation, rail intermodal, air and ocean cargo, expedited delivery, and specialized heavy-haul services. It also facilitates cross-border transportation between the U.S., Canada, and Mexico, and handles project cargo and customs brokerage. Landstar serves diverse industries such as automotive, consumer durables, building products, metals, chemicals, foodstuffs, heavy machinery, retail, electronics, and military equipment. In the Insurance segment, Landstar offers risk and claims management services, along with reinsurance for its independent contractors. The company markets its services through a network of independent commission sales agents and third-party capacity providers. Established in 1991, Landstar System, Inc. maintains its headquarters in Jacksonville, Florida, and continues to support a wide array of industries with its comprehensive transportation and logistics solutions.
